Chapter 0 outlines a clear sequence of events. After miraculously creating fire for Chandbhai's chillum, Maharaj stayed at Chandbhai's house. He then accompanied a wedding procession to Shirdi. The procession stopped near the Khandoba temple, where Maharaj met Mhalasapati, who welcomed him with 'Aavo Sai Baba,' thus giving him his name. This introductory chapter further narrates that Mhalasapati then introduced Baba to his friends, Kashiram Shimpi and Appa Jagle. All three men, who were already accustomed to serving holy visitors, became Maharaj's first and most devoted followers in the village.
